By David S. Frankel

* version pushed structure (MDA) is a brand new methodologyf rom OMG that makes use of modeling languages like UML besides programming languages like Java to construct software program architectures* PriceWatersCoopers' prestigious know-how middle simply estimated that MDA should be the most vital methodologies within the subsequent years* Written via the lead architect of the specification who presents inside of details on how MDA has labored within the actual international* Describes MDA intimately and demonstrates the way it can paintings with present methodologies and applied sciences similar to UML,MOF, CWM, and net companies

Show description

Read Online or Download Model Driven Architecture: Applying MDA to Enterprise Computing PDF

Best object-oriented software design books

Java & XML: Solutions to Real-World Problems

With the XML ''buzz'' nonetheless dominating speak between web builders, there is a actual have to the way to reduce throughout the hype and positioned XML to paintings. Java & XML indicates the way to use the APIs, instruments, and methods of XML to construct real-world purposes. the result's code and knowledge which are moveable. This moment variation provides chapters on complicated SAX and complex DOM, new chapters on cleaning soap and knowledge binding, and new examples all through.

Data Structures for Computational Statistics

Because the starting of the seventies desktop is accessible to exploit programmable desktops for numerous initiatives. throughout the nineties the has constructed from the massive major frames to private workstations. these days it isn't basically the that is even more strong, yet workstations can do even more paintings than a prime body, in comparison to the seventies.

Object-Oriented Analysis, Design and Implementation: An Integrated Approach

The second one version of this textbook contains revisions in accordance with the suggestions at the first version. In a brand new bankruptcy the authors offer a concise creation to the rest of UML diagrams, adopting a similar holistic technique because the first variation. utilizing a case-study-based technique for offering a complete advent to the rules of object-oriented layout, it includes:A sound footing on object-oriented innovations resembling periods, items, interfaces, inheritance, polymorphism, dynamic linking, and so forth.

Additional resources for Model Driven Architecture: Applying MDA to Enterprise Computing

Example text

Whole new classes of applications became economically viable. It was possible to write more ambitious programs that would have been prohibitively massive in assembly language. Companies below the top tier could now computerize some of their operations, a trend that was reinforced by plunging hardware costs. Well before the end of the twentieth century, most, if not all, medium and large businesses had software applications managing at least some of their basic business operations and providing management decision support.

8). Tier separation is logical separation, not necessarily physical separation. It might make sense tactically in some cases to push middle-tier objects and components to client PCs for performance reasons. However, it became increasingly typical to place the middle tier on a separate server machine or set of machines. The advent of the Web solidified this trend because the Web demands that all logic except the basics of user presentation be off-loaded to a remote server. a. a. a. 8 Three-tier architecture.

It was possible to write more ambitious programs that would have been prohibitively massive in assembly language. Companies below the top tier could now computerize some of their operations, a trend that was reinforced by plunging hardware costs. Well before the end of the twentieth century, most, if not all, medium and large businesses had software applications managing at least some of their basic business operations and providing management decision support. Many small businesses were computerized as well.

Download PDF sample

Rated 4.04 of 5 – based on 45 votes